Background: Congenital hypopituitarism (CH) is a group of disorders characterized by deficiencies in one or more hypophyseal hormones and a marked variability in genotype-phenotype correlations. Central diabetes insipidus (DI) is caused by a decreased release of ADH and results in a variable degree of polyuria. Background: Individuals with the ultra-rare genetic disorder FOP experience progressive heterotopic ossification. Median age at diagnosis is 5 years; patients are supported by multiple specialties. Most patients become immobilised by the third decade of life, requiring lifelong assistance. Introduction: Thyroid carcinoma in pediatric and young adult population presents contradictory features: it has higher rates of multifocal disease, local and distant metastasis and reccurence compared to the adult population, yet the 5-year survival rate is 98%. The rising incidence seen recently cannot be entirely explained by overdiagnosis, as increasing rates of advanced-stage disease are also observed.
